The front site pin on my Romy kit seems to be canted. Everything on the barrel appears straight, but the front site pin within the site block is crooked. How can I fix that?

Vise, hammer, punch out pins, rotate fsb, see if pins still fit, prob file new notches over the top of the bbl, reset pins.
Or if you are just typing about the post, use the tool from the cleaning kit to turn it up/out, straighten, re-screw post into fsb.

If it's just the "pin" then unscrew it and look at it, if it's bent get a new one, if the FSB is drilled crooked then you'd have to get a new FSB or get a different rifle ...
